Sidewalk leveling services involve the process of restoring uneven or sunken concrete sidewalks to a safer and more functional condition. Over time, exposure to weather, soil movement, and ground settling can cause sidewalks to shift, creating cracks, uneven surfaces, or tripping hazards. Professional sidewalk leveling typically uses specialized equipment and techniques to lift and stabilize the concrete slabs, ensuring they are properly aligned and secure. This process can often be completed without the need for complete replacement, making it a practical solution for property owners seeking to improve curb appeal and safety.

The primary problems addressed by sidewalk leveling include trip hazards, property liability concerns, and aesthetic deterioration. Uneven sidewalks can pose safety risks for pedestrians, especially for children, seniors, or individuals with mobility challenges. Additionally, damaged or uneven concrete can detract from the overall appearance of a property, potentially impacting curb appeal and property value. By leveling the sidewalk, property owners can mitigate safety issues, reduce liability risks, and enhance the visual appeal of their outdoor spaces.

The overview below groups typical Sidewalk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lake Orion,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per Square Foot Cost - Sidewalk leveling typically ranges from $3 to $6 per square foot. For example, a 50-square-foot section might cost between $150 and $300 depending on the extent of the unevenness.

Flat Rate Pricing - Some service providers offer flat rates for sidewalk leveling projects, often between $200 and $500 for small to medium-sized areas. Larger or more complex jobs may cost more based on size and condition.

Cost Factors - The overall cost depends on the severity of the unevenness, the size of the area, and local labor rates. Minor adjustments could be on the lower end, while extensive leveling may approach or exceed $1,000.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s might include debris removal or minor repairs, which can add $50 to $200 to the project. Contact local pros for specific estimates based on individual sidewalk con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is sidewalk leveling? Sidewalk leveling involves restoring uneven or cracked concrete slabs to a safer, more level condition through specialized techniques performed by local service providers.

Why should I consider sidewalk leveling? Leveling can improve safety by reducing trip hazards and enhance curb appeal by making sidewalks look even and well-maintained.

How long does sidewalk leveling typ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of the work and the size of the area, but local pros can provide estimates during the consultation process.

Is sidewalk leveling a permanent solution? When performed properly, sidewalk leveling can provide a long-lasting fix, but ongoing ground movement or soil conditions may affect results over time.
